Siemens is to be divided into three independent divisions

6 October 2007

The largest German technological concern Siemens AG will be divided into three independent divisions within the current reorganization of the company. Divisions will be managed by separate chapters, who will be included into executive Siemens council. Such information has been given by the Siemens AG Chief Executive Officer Peter Loescher.
According to the plan of re-structuring of concern, Siemens’ activity will be divided into three independent sectors: public health services, automatics, and also power and infrastructural projects.
However, according to Peter Loescher, the management of concern has not solved yet, how 10 existing divisions Siemens specializing various areas, beginning from telecommunications and finishing the power equipment, will be distributed among three new segments. It is planned, that the final plan of reorganization of concern will be submitted to consideration to supervisory Siemens council on November, 28th, 2007.
Structural reforming of Siemens passes on a background of a proceeding corruption scandal around industrial conglomerate. Siemens’ employees are suspected of participation in creation of secret funds for payoff of trade unions leaders, and also bribery at accommodation of large orders.
